Job Description
Job Summary:
The Patient Care Coordinator is accountable and responsible for managing the clinical care of course of treatment of a number of patients. Coordination of care is accomplished through collaboration with physicians, associate staff, and other health care providers to ensure that patient outcomes are achieved within the projected course of treatment using the nursing process. The Patient Care Coordinator is accountable to the Nurse Manager. Demonstrates the knowledge and skills necessary to provide care appropriate to the age of the patients served; also demonstrates knowledge of the principles of growth and development and possesses the ability to assess data reflective of the patient's status and interprets the appropriate information needed to identify each patient's requirements relative to his/her age specific needs, and to provide the care needed.

Qualifications:
Education/Skills
Graduate of a recognized non-online RN program required. A minimum of 8 hours education regarding current stroke management required during orientation and 8 hours annually that (to include 3 hours of NIHSS certification
Work Experience:
Two years as a staff RN in an acute setting preferred.
Certification/Licensure-DUE UPON HIRE
· Licensed RN able to practice within the State of MS Additional Certification/Licensure - Obtained based on required timeframe below
· Basic Life Support Within 30 Days of Employment Required
· Advanced Cardiac Life Support Within 90 Days of Employment Required
· Moderate Sedation Within 90 Days of Employment Preferred
· Pediatric Advance Life Support Within 180 Days of Employment Required
· Trauma Nursing Core Course Within 1 Year of Employment Required
· Telemetry Nurse Education Within 90 Days of Employment Required
· NIH Stroke Scale Within 90 Days of Employment Required
· Neonatal Resuscitation Within 90 Days of Employment Preferred
